Feature Enhancements

The following enhancements were completed for this release.

Planned Depart and Arrive Times Now Supported for Sygma Routes (RMT-889)

We have enhanced the mapping to utilize depart_at and arrive_at fields, if provided in the route payload.

Improvements include:

  • Route Manager now uses the depart_at value for Planned Departure at the depot (Stop 0) instead of the route’s start_at value, if provided.

  • Route Manager now uses the arrive_at value for Planned Arrival at the last stop (Stop 99) instead of the route’s complete_at time, if provided.

These changes further align Planned and Actual route timings, optimizing experience for dispatchers reviewing route data.

Collapse Side Navigation at Certain Viewport Breakpoint (RMT-880)

Previously, the side navigation in Phoenix did not automatically collapse at smaller viewport widths, making it harder to view the map when investigating stops. To improve usability and align with MyEROAD, the side navigation now automatically collapses at 1279px and expands at 1280px, providing a more consistent and user-friendly experience.

Missing Address Field in Route Investigator (RMT-1106)

Previously, dispatchers could not search for addresses within Route Investigator, making it harder to locate stops on the map. To improve navigation and efficiency, we added an address search field, allowing dispatchers to find relevant stops and view them directly on the map. Addresses and stops unrelated to the selected route are now excluded from search results.

Driver Name on Vehicle Popup Box (RMT-1239)

Previously, dispatchers had to click on a vehicle to see which driver was logged in. To improve efficiency, the driver's name now appears in the vehicle popup when hovering over a vehicle on the Tracking page and in Route Manger, or the popup clearly indicates that no driver is logged in.

SSO Login Adjustments for 360 Phoenix (BO360-1158)

A change was needed so that a user logging on using SSO would be directed to a Phoenix landing page instead of to a legacy landing page. Now, Sysco users can login to 360 via SSO login. Sysco users with Set Phoenix as default turned on are directed to Phoenix when they login via SSO.

Fixed Issues

The following issues were fixed for this release.

Inactive Driver Is Still Associated with a Vehicle (BO360-609)

Previously, there was an issue in which an inactive driver was still associated with a vehicle after the current driver was logged out. Now, when a driver that is driving is marked as inactive, the driver is no longer shown as being associated with the vehicle they were driving.

Unable to Run Driver Efficiency Report (BO360-823)

When generating a Driver Efficiency Report, the report would open as a blank page in a new tab when data exceeded the maximum column width. Now, the report shows an asterisk when the value received is outside the expected range or not valid, and the report generates as expected.

Scheduled Reports Failed To Run (BO360-1177)

A retry mechanism was added to scheduled reports to support the scenario in which the report server is too busy to handle the generation of a scheduled report at the configured time.

Driver Log Report Rounding Issue (DFT-505)

We resolved an issue in which event times in the Driver Log Report were rounded up to the next second. This is now resolved by truncating milliseconds, so event times display only hours, minutes, and seconds, matching the actual driver logs.

Proposed Edits Report Incorrect (DFT-525)

The Proposed Edits Report did not correctly reflect supervisor edits to driver logs. The report showed incorrect Date Edited values and misclassified edited events as ADD actions instead of EDIT. The report now correctly displays the edit date and accurately groups and labels edited versus added events.

Driver Edit Report Times Out (DFT-889)

We resolved an issue in which the Driver Edit report would time out or fail to load when run for a single driver group or all drivers. The report now successfully generates for all filter combinations without timing out.

Driver Time Card Details Report Fails When Date Range Spanned Two Months (DFT-1219)

We resolved an issue in which the Driver Time Card Details Report would not run or returned blank results when the selected date range spanned two months. We updated the report logic to handle date ranges that cross month boundaries, ensuring reports generate correctly for all date selections.

Expanded Navigation Item Cannot Always Be Collapsed (FED-1680)

We fixed an issue in which an expanded navigation item would sometimes not collapse when clicked. Now, clicking an expanded navigation item reliably collapses it and hides its sub-items, ensuring consistent toggle behavior across repeated clicks.

Events Panel for In-Progress Route Crashes (RMT-1231)

We resolved an issue in which the events panel would crash and fail to load for in-progress routes, preventing dispatchers from viewing trip events. Now the events panel loads reliably for in-progress, completed, and not-yet-started routes, allowing dispatchers to monitor trip progress without errors.

Event Count Shows 0 Events for In-Progress Route with Events (RMT-1282)

We resolved an issue in which the event count label in the events panel showed "0 events found" for in-progress routes even when events were present. Now the correct number of events displays immediately when the panel is opened, without needing to refresh or change filters.
